Red Cliff School is a lower-poverty, mid-sized combined-grade school in Nephi, Utah, enrolling 599 students.
At 22.2:1, its student-teacher ratio sits close to the Utah median, within a few percentage points of the 21.4:1 state norm, neither notably crowded nor notably small.
Economic need runs somewhat below the state's typical profile, with 16.3% of students eligible for free meals.
With 599 students, its enrollment sits close to the Utah median campus size.
Its Resource Investment Index trails 96% of the 1,065 Utah schools with a score on record, one of the lower results on this measure.
Among 374 similarly sized, similarly resourced-need Utah schools statewide, it ranks #341, in the lower tier once campus size and economic need are matched.
Its student body is predominantly White (91% of enrollment) (diversity index 17/100).
Counselor access is stretched at roughly 1198 students per counselor, well above the ASCA-recommended 250:1 ceiling.
Chronic absenteeism is elevated: 37.4% of students missed 10% or more of school days (2021-22 Civil Rights Data Collection).
Juab District also operates Juab High (897 students) and Juab Jr High (629 students) alongside Red Cliff School.
